Abstract

fetched live from OpenAlex

Variable retention (VR) refers to a strategy that is designed to retain biological legacies, such as large old trees, snags, and downed logs, at harvest to create and/or maintain structurally complex stands with a range of silvicultural systems. The retention system is a new silvicultural system (Forest Practices Code – Operational and Site Planning Regulations) designed for use under a VR strategy (Mitchell and Beese 2002). By retaining certain structural elements, habitat carrying capacity can be maintained and connectivity can be conserved over the landscape. The planning and implementation of VR is a complex process, with many potential risks that must be understood if one is to successfully achieve multiple management objectives. With the implementation of the retention system in coastal British Columbia, researchers have generated much information and learned many lessons. This Stand Establishment Decision Aid (SEDA) is intended to provide general guidance and points to consider when implementing the various structures (aggregated or dispersed) that are associated with the retention system in British Columbia's coastal forests.
